Key Specs
Plant Type
Perennial Wildflower
Height
60 inches
Bloom Time
July-August
USDA Hardiness Zones
3-8
Light Requirements
Full to Partial Sun
Soil Moisture
Wet-Dry
Plant Spacing
2-3 feet
Features
Non-GMO, Open-Pollinated, Chemical-Free
